Lawrence, Alexander Atkinson, Jr.

Born December 28, 1906, in Savannah, GA
Died August 20, 1979, in Savannah, GA

Federal Judicial Service:
Judge, U.S. District Court for the Southern District of Georgia
Nominated by Lyndon B. Johnson on July 17, 1968, to a seat vacated by Frank M. Scarlett. Confirmed by the Senate on July 25, 1968, and received commission on July 25, 1968. Served as chief judge, 1970-1976. Assumed senior status on August 2, 1978. Service terminated on August 20, 1979, due to death.

Education:
University of Georgia, A.B., 1929
Read law, 1930

Professional Career:

Private practice, Savannah, Georgia, 1931-1968
Member, Judicial Conference of the United States, 1974-1977
